I'm a **\***PK, my wife is a PK, my wfie's parents are **\*\***MKs. If anyone knows how complicated a church can be, it's us. The bottom line is, churches are packed with flawed people. We struggled for years with churches to attend. We finally just settled on a church where we know these things are true... *#1 They preach the gospel* *#2 They're not about the prosperity message, give us $$ so you can be blessed, thing.* *#3 They don't embrace the culture at large but remain faithful to God's Word. The Word is offensive to this world and that's why they hate us. Too many churches are embracing the culture and assimilating to it, instead of the other way around.* The rest is just a matter of personalities and minor disagreements over some theology. I believe I need to be a part of a physical body of believers. Doing church online or in some chat group isn't enough. There needs to be physical connection, mental connection. We're all flawed. None of us knows it all. We are better together, even though we are broken. Those are my thoughts, anyway. ***\*PK= Preachers Kid*** ***\*\*MK= Missionary Kid***

I totally agree. Church is people, not the building nor the programs. Church is people who confess Jesus as the Lord and Savior, worship him together, grow together, fellowship with one another, serve one another and the world. People are flawed and no one is perfect except God. That’s why we need God and one another. I think it’s best to be a part of a community of faith and grow in faith and become more like Jesus everyday. Iron sharpens iron. There are too many commands in the Bible that I cannot obey by myself. For example, love one another, forgive those who trespass against you, encourage one another, etc.
